2. Finance and Capital

The company requires additional capital to execute and support its plans. The company’s ability to secure capital in a timely manner depends among other factors on its development status, investor interest, as well as the financial state of capital markets.

The Directors have determined that the best result for a capital raise at this stage of the company, is obtainable after the company has the ability to properly demonstrate its technologies to potential investors. In the interim the Company has been funding its operations utilizing unsecured loans from related parties. The directors continue to monitor in real time the status of achieving the demonstration milestone and may choose to take further unsecured loans and /or convertible notes if the capital raise is further delayed.

3. Intellectual Property

As a pioneer, the company has managed to amass an impressive technology portfolio covering over 200 patents (and counting) in over a dozen patent families. Nonetheless financial and human constraints limit our ability to:

a. Legally protect every aspect of the technology.

b. Limit the jurisdictions in which we are able file and maintain patent protection

The company is extremely diligent ensuring that all developments are originated within the company using licensed and authorized tools. However, the very nature of multidisciplinary development entangling a multitude of technologies and tools might expose the company to claims of IP infringement by various third parties.

 

Since its founding the company has used Israel’s leading IP firm to advise and guide our IP strategies. To the best of its ability and available resources the company has developed methods, procedures and strategies to ensure originality and or legal license as well as to protect its IP worldwide. The company also put in place routine procedures to investigate and react if needed to possible infringement or unauthorized replication of its technologies.

 

Furthermore, our IP portfolio includes considerable knowhow. Inherent to the model of a fabless company is the necessity to sharing of such knowhow with third party partners, vendors and service providers. Given our limited ability to control or monitor third parties Management maintains reasonable caution when divulging certain critical aspects and knowhow of our technology.  The sharing of critical information when required is done in a manner that tries to minimize the risk of IP leakage, which at time can come at the expense of elongating timelines.

4. Development Timeline / Time To Market

There are a number of factors that have, and will continue, to influence the pace of progress (beyond the technological uncertainties associate with research and development as stated above), namely:

  • Fabrication – MEMS fabrication differs greatly when compared to fabrication of “traditional” integrated circuitry, despite the fact that they many of the same tools, techniques and facilities are used; mainly in that there are no rigid design rules and highly standardized batch processing techniques in MEMS. By its very nature MEMS designs vary in their electro-mechanical and operational requirements, requiring fabrication processes flow to be tailored to the specific materials, dimensions, tolerances, etc. This “one design-one process”, necessitates an iterative, trial-and-error approach, whereby designs are fabricated, results are characterized, and then either the fabrication process flow, and or the design or both are modified, refined, or optimized accordingly in order to achieve the desired end results – often a cycle that needs to be repeated a number of times.

    Historically converting the company’s MEMS into silicon has taken between 10 and 14 months for each major integration cycle. Such timelines are more or less confirmative with the cycle times throughout the fabless MEMS sector, even though AKP’s designs require extending the electromechanical specifications beyond the conventional norms of associated with MEMS fabrication. The Company originally started its development works with Sony Semiconductor as its primary MEMS fabricator, and after evaluation of a number of additional Fabs ultimately shifted priority to Tower Semiconductor in attempt to reduce production cycle timelines. More recently, the company established a relationship with Earth Mountain a Chinese based entity having highly advanced facilities and expansive resources. After extensive evaluation EarthMountain was deemed capable of delivering faster turnaround with superior results, a collaboration that has recently borne the success that management was hoping to achieve. This collaboration was memorialized in Dec 2021 in a comprehensive manufacturing agreement which is subject to confidentiality clauses, however as has been reported the agreement includes substantial production capacity, which comes at a time that the industry at large is struggling to overcome capacity shortages.
     
  • Fab Prioritization - The business models of silicon foundries are rooted in volume production and therefore the Fabs tend to avoid conducting any kind of development work especially for innovative and nonconforming fabless companies such as AKP. It is understood that even when a fab undertakes development work, such endeavors must play “second fiddle” to production customers, influencing timelines (always for the worse). Exacerbating the situation are the unprecedented global shortages of semiconductor capacity experienced worldwide, instigated by among other reasons, the worlds response to the COVID-19 pandemic. These unprecedented shortages have impacted virtually every industry in particular those that heavily rely on semiconductors such as the automotive and consumer electronic industries, forcing companies such as Apple and Ford, to delay, suspend, or even shutdown various aspects of their production. A popular countermeasure by some industry conglomerates to stockpile inventory and “acquire” long term capacity, has put even further strain on smaller companies, such as AKP.

    Unfortunately, Silicon production cannot be turned on or off with the flick of a switch; any change to production lines can take months; while adding additional capacity can take years and hundreds if not many billions of dollars. Absent of the company owning its own silicon foundry, the reality is that it must endure disruption and unpredictability within its supply chain.
